1. Saeco Xelsis

Saeco Xelsis espresso machine is perfect for those who enjoy a wide range of coffee shop quality drinks. The machine is fully automatic and can do everything for you. It can brew coffee, dispense hot water, and even foam milk. You just need to put coffee beans into the top hopper and then refill the reservoir once a week.

The touchscreen interface is easy to use and very responsive. You can alter the taste of your drink by making fifteen different adjustments. These include the strength of your coffee and taste, volume, and temperature. The Xelsis can also alter how much foam you'd like and if it's dispensed prior to or after the coffee.

It can remember every family member's individual coffee preferences and save them in six different user profiles. You can download and install new content such as seasonal special recipes to enhance your experience using the machine. It will also remind you when to clean the machine. This includes cycles for descaling, rinsing and cleaning. The Xelsis is also very easy to clean and maintain.

2. Gaggia Anima Prestige

The Anima Prestige takes the cake when it comes to ease of use. As the name suggests, it's Gaggia's top of line bean to cup espresso maker that produces one-touch special drinks. This model replaces the manual pannarello wand steam wand, and cappuccinatore wand of the base Anima or Deluxe models. It comes with a milk carafe that automatically froths your coffee and stores it in the refrigerator.

The Gaggia Anima Prestige comes with a ceramic burr grinder that has five settings that you can adjust to the size you prefer. It has a wider gap between the coffee spouts than the majority, which can accommodate tall travel mugs.

The Anima Prestige is a sleek, sophisticated design that looks exactly as expensive as it actually is. Its stainless steel body provides durability, while its slim profile means it will be positioned on the most congested kitchen counters.

3. Philips 3200 Series

Philips is a well-known brand that makes high-quality appliances. Their espresso machine is a excellent value for money which allows you to make quality cafe-quality coffee and other drinks at home without having to spend a fortune to the local cafe.

The Philips 3200 Series is one of the smallest fully-automatic espresso machines available. It has a compact, elegant design and is simple to use. It is equipped with a burr grinder that makes it easy to prepare freshly-ground beans for every beverage.

The 3200 comes with a large tank that can hold 1.8L. It comes with a filter that helps to reduce the need to descal often. It also has a movable spade that can be used to accommodate different sizes of cups.

The ease of use of this coffee machine is one of its most important features. The control panel is clearly labeled with the function of each button. The size of the drink and brew strength options are easy to select with a couple of presses. This machine is perfect for those looking for an easy to use espresso machine.
